Laurel HomeSchool has played every game this season on their home field, but they'll have to hit the road on Saturday. They will square off against the Coastal Mississippi Homeschool Wildcats at 2:00 p.m. Laurel HomeSchool will be strutting in after a victory while Coastal Mississippi Homeschool will be coming in after a loss.
Last Saturday, Laurel HomeSchool narrowly escaped with a win as the team sidled past Sylva Bay Academy 7-6.
Meanwhile, it was a hard-fought matchup, but Coastal Mississippi Homeschool had to settle for a 4-3 defeat against Meridian HomeSchool on Saturday.
Coastal Mississippi Homeschool saw four different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Garrison Holland, who scored a run and stole three bases while going 1-for-2. Another player making a difference was Noah Myers, who went 2-for-3 with a stolen base and an RBI.
Laurel HomeSchool now has a winning record of 2-1. As for Coastal Mississippi Homeschool, they have traveled a rocky road recently having lost five of their last six matches, which put a noticeable dent in their 7-7 record this season.
Everything went Laurel HomeSchool's way against Coastal Mississippi Homeschool in their previous matchup two weeks ago as Laurel HomeSchool made off with a 14-5 victory. One of the biggest obstacles the team faced in that game was Coastal Mississippi Homeschool's Caleb Delaughter, who scored a run and stole a base while going 1-for-3.
